The Brand New Kryptview A750 is here !!!!
This is one outstanding piece of kit,compared to the old A700 unit this one knocks spots off of it and many other models on the market too !!! Not only is this new stb better looking in its sleak black colour but it is also smaller than the original unit and lighter also. The developers havnt left all you A700 users in the dark though !!! As ALL new and FUTURE firmware releases can be used safely on BOTH units, so no messing with seperate firmwares and risking mucking things up, this one single firmware supports both !!! The developers will continue to support the original unit and will NOT stop !!!! How many manufacturers have done this!!! Not many if any at all !!! |
